Currently, a user may be in the situation that they don't want to submit listens from Spotify (their account is already linked with LB and they don't want to create duplicates).
However the service that reads listens for Spotify users is a long loop over all the spotify users, and that creates a delay that is especially apparent from playing-now listens (that are supposed to show what you're listening to right now not 5-10 minutes ago).
I would very much like an option to be able to set up my LB mobile app to always send a playing-now listen for Spotify.
The two ways I see of doing that:
- add a single option to always send a playing-now listen that overrides the listening apps list settings
- allow to separately activate/deactivate regular listens and playing-now listens for each listening app in the list
They both have pros and cons; the first option is easiest but could mean sending listens that the user deactivated an app for (for example I don't necessarily want it to send the youtube videos I watch on my phone).
The other option allow for more control, but requires a more complicated UX/UI.
